We've lived here for 2 years and just noticed a small patch of black mold in the corner of our master bedroom closet, which is on an interior wall. The AC vent is right above it and it feels a bit damp. My husband thinks we can just wipe it down with bleach, but I’m worried it might be a sign of a bigger humidity or leak issue in the wall. Should we call a professional for a proper mold inspection or is this a simple DIY fix?

Based on the description of a damp, black patch near an AC vent on an interior wall, my professional recommendation is to call for a professional inspection. This is not likely a simple DIY issue.
The dampness you feel is the critical clue. In Dubai's climate, where high external humidity meets year-round air conditioning, condensation within walls and around AC units is a primary cause of mold growth. The mold on the surface is often just the visible tip of a larger colony thriving in the damp wall cavity, potentially due to a poorly insulated cooling line, a clogged condensate drain, or a leak from the vent itself. Simply wiping the surface with bleach is a temporary and ineffective solution; it will not address the moisture source, and the mold will return. More importantly, disturbing it without proper containment can aerosolize spores, spreading the contamination. UAE building regulations and health guidelines emphasize addressing the root cause of mold, not just the visible growth. A certified inspector will conduct a thorough assessment, including moisture mapping and, if necessary, air and surface sampling, to identify the exact moisture intrusion point and the full extent of the infestation.
